Make Stress Work for You

Stress can come from all directions. We live in a world filled with stress. Rather than only looking for ways to change the stress-filled situations, look for stress that can work for you. The following are suggestions to make stress work in your favor.

1. . Colors of the walls, floor coverings, and furniture can reduce stress. Cooling greens and blues are positive colors that can reduce stress and create a sense of well-being.

2. . Take time to recognize signs of stress like anger, work and sleep habits. As you understand these signs, you are beginning to know how to make stress work.

3. . We can accept what we cannot change by changing what we can. Make choices that are realistic, not beyond your ability.

4. . Find out what your strengths are and focus on taking the time to do a project built on them. If you take on too many projects, you will most probably lose control and meet with new stress.

5. . Laughing at oneself can bring less stress from the inside. And laughing creates less wrinkles(皱纹)than worrying.

Mr. King works in a shop and drives a car for the manager. He drives carefully and can keep calm in time of danger. And he escaped from several accidents. The manager pays him more and the traffic policemen often speak highly of him.

Mr. Baker, one of his friends, works in a factory outside the city. It is far from his house and he has to go to work by bus. As the traffic is crowded in the morning, sometimes he is late for work. His manager warns the young man will be sent away unless he gets to his office on time. He hopes to buy a car, but he hasn’t enough money. He decides to buy an old one. He went to the flea market and at last he chose a beautiful but cheap car. He said he wanted to have a trial(实验) drive, the seller agreed. He called Mr. King and asked him to help him.

Mr. King examined the car at first and then drove it away. It was five in the morning and there were few cars in the street. At first he drove slowly and it worked well. Then he drove fast. And when he reached a crossing, the light turned red. He tried to stop it, but he failed and nearly hit an old woman who was crossing the street. A policeman told him to stop, but the car went on until it hit a big tree by the road.

“Didn’t you hear me?” the policeman asked angrily.

“Yes, I did, sir,” said Mr. King, “since it doesn’t listen to me, can it obey you?”
